Biography

Dr. Mohammad Ali Choudhury was one of the most prominent and selfless professors of the Department of Electrical and Electronic Engineering (EEE) of Bangladesh University of Engineering and Technology. He served as Dean, Head, and registrar in the university. He is most famous for his unconditional love and dedication to the institution. He has contributed to its development till the last days of his life. He was a fatherly figure to most of his students and they remember him for his contribution in their life. He was diagnosed with cancer and died in 2018.

Dr. Choudhury was born in 1956 in Chittagong. He has completed his BSc and MSc in Electrical Engineering from BUET and Memorial University of Newfoundland, Canada in 1978 and 1979, respectively. He then joined the department as a lecturer. He has completed his PhD from the Memorial University of Newfoundland, Canada. He has supervised over 60 students on their Masters and PhD Degree. He has Over 100 publications in reputed journals and Transactions. His area of expertise were power electronics, drives, static power converter, power factor improvement, switching converters, biomedical instrumentations.

Educational Qualification

  • Ph. D. in Power Electronics and Electrical Machines, 1988-89, Memorial University of Newfoundland, St. John’s, Newfoundland, Canada

  • M. Engg. in Power Electronics and Electrical Machines, 1984-85, Memorial University of Newfoundland, St. John’s, Newfoundland, Canada

  • M. Sc. Eng in Electrical Engineering, 1979, Bangladesh University of Engineering and Technology, Dhaka, Bangladesh

  • B. Sc. Engg in Electrical Engineering (First Class ), 1978, Bangladesh University of Engineering and Technology, Dhaka, Bangladesh

  • H. S. C. in Science (Ist Division.), 1972-73, Dhaka College, Dhaka, Bangladesh

  • S. S. C in Science (Ist Division), 1970, Collegiate School, Chittagong., Bangladesh

Experiences

Teaching experience

Lecturer: 1980-1982, Department of Electrical and Electronic Engineering, Bangladesh University of Engineering and Technology, Dhaka-1000, Bangladesh

Assistant Professor: 1982-1993,Department of Electrical and Electronic Engineering Bangladesh University of Engineering and Technology, Dhaka-1000.

Associate Professor: 1993-1996, Department of Electrical and Electronic Engineering, Bangladesh University of Engineering and Technology, Dhaka-1000,

Professor:1996 – to date, Department of Electrical and Electronic Engineering, Bangladesh University of Engineering and Technology, Dhaka - 1000, Bangladesh

Visiting Faculty: March 1998- March 1999, Multimedia University, Melaka, Malaysia
